<script type="text/javascript">
/*
查询前对表单进行检查
*/
function checkForm(){
var proFactValue = document.getElementById('proFactValue').value;
return checkIntStr(proFactValue,"实测值");
}
var xmlHttp;
function createXMLHttpRequest(){
if(window.ActiveXObject){
xmlHttp = new ActiveXObject("Microsoft.XMLHTTP");
}else if(window.XMLHttpRequest){
xmlHttp = new XMLHttpRequest();
}
}
function getDetectProjectName(){
createXMLHttpRequest();
var url = "/fsew/getDetectProjectName?indicatorTypeNO=" + document.getElementsByName("indicatorTypeName")[0].value;
xmlHttp.open("get",url,true);
xmlHttp.onreadystatechange = handleStateChange;
xmlHttp.send(null);
}
function handleStateChange(){
if(xmlHttp.readyState == 4){
if(xmlHttp.status == 200){
parseResults();
}
}
}
function parseResults(){//处理返回结果
var responseText = xmlHttp.responseText.trim();
if(responseText == "" || responseText == null){
}else{
//分解字符串
var list = responseText.split("-");
var detectProjectNameDiv = document.getElementById("detectProjectName");
var i = 0;
var options = detectProjectNameDiv.options;
//清除
for(i=options.length-1;i>=0;i=i-1){
options.remove(i);
}
//往select中添加option
var item;
for(i=0;i<list.length-1;i=i+1){
item = new Option(list[i],i);
detectProjectNameDiv.options.add(item);
}
}
}
</script>
分享到:
相关推荐
7. **响应式设计**:确保提示框在不同设备和屏幕尺寸上都能正常工作,可能需要使用媒体查询(Media Queries)和百分比单位。 8. **兼容性考虑**:测试代码在各种浏览器(如Chrome, Firefox, Safari, Edge, IE/Edge...
此外,还考虑了屏幕尺寸和位置的适配,使得提示框无论在何种屏幕分辨率下都能正确显示。 ### 优化与扩展 - **性能优化**:在编写注册提示框的过程中,应关注代码效率,避免过度复杂的DOM操作和频繁的样式计算,...
在面向对象编程中,一个类可能依赖于其他类来完成某些任务。传统的做法是直接在类内部创建或引用这些依赖的实例,这被称为硬编码。而依赖注入则是通过外部将依赖对象传递给需要它的类,而不是由类自己去创建或查找。...
同时,别忘了引入Bootstrap CSS和JS,因为这个插件依赖于Bootstrap的样式和组件。 5. **初始化插件**:在jQuery的`$(document).ready()`函数中,我们初始化时间选择框: ```javascript $(function () { $('#...
- **依赖**:在编程中,一个类依赖于另一个类来完成特定的任务。例如,一个视图控制器可能依赖于数据模型来获取显示的数据。 - **注入**:将依赖的对象传入到需要它的类中,而不是让这个类自行创建依赖。这可以是...
对于C#开发者来说,这是一份宝贵的资源,因为它提供了实现自定义提示框功能的方法,而不必依赖于标准的系统对话框。 标签“c#”表明这个提示框控件是使用C#编程语言编写的,这是一种广泛应用于Windows桌面应用和...
Bootstrap的提示框功能依赖于JavaScript(js)和其内置的jQuery库来实现动态效果。在这个项目中,开发者可能已经扩展了Bootstrap默认的提示框样式和行为,创建了上下左右不同位置显示的提示框,这将增加提示框的灵活...
1. **数据属性(Data Attributes)**:Bootstrap模态框的触发通常依赖于HTML元素上的特定数据属性,如`data-toggle="modal"`和`data-target="#myModal"`,这些属性指定了模态框的开启和目标元素。 2. **触发按钮**...
【易语言】气球提示框自动代码生成是一个专注于易语言编程环境下的技术主题。易语言是一种以“中文编程”为特色的编程语言,旨在降低编程门槛,让更多人能够掌握编程技能。气球提示框是用户界面设计中常见的一种元素...
10. **跨平台兼容**:随着多平台开发的普及,代码提示框需要在不同操作系统和设备上保持一致的性能和体验。 综上所述,创建一个优秀的代码提示框涉及到多种技术和设计考虑,包括对代码的理解、用户需求的满足以及...
对象创建提示框的实现主要依赖于易语言中的“窗口部件”和“消息对话框”功能。窗口部件是易语言中的基本元素,它们可以是按钮、文本框、列表框等,用户可以通过这些部件与程序进行交互。而消息对话框则是在程序中弹...
6. **选择和关闭提示**:当用户选择了一个提示项或按下回车键时,关闭提示框并处理所选项。此外,还可以在用户鼠标离开输入框或点击其他地方时自动关闭提示。 在实际项目中,为了更好地复用和管理代码,开发者可能...
在JavaScript和jQuery的世界里,创建非阻塞式的消息提示框是一种优化用户体验的重要技术。传统的`alert()`函数在显示消息时会阻塞整个页面的交互,直到用户点击“确定”按钮,这种方式在某些场景下并不理想,因为它...
6. **兼容性与性能优化**:由于自定义 Select 组件依赖于JavaScript和CSS3,你需要关注其在不同浏览器和设备上的表现,确保良好的兼容性和性能。 7. **定制化扩展**:如果组件的默认功能无法满足需求,你可能需要...
本示例"自己封装的提示框(警告框)Demo"就是一个很好的实践,它允许开发者根据项目需求定制化提示信息的显示方式,而无需每次都依赖系统自带的警告框。在iOS开发中,这种自定义组件通常会涉及到UIKit框架,特别是...
总的来说,"万能jquery提示框"是一个实用的前端开发工具,它的灵活性和多样性使其成为网页提示功能的理想选择。开发者可以通过调整参数和样式,轻松地将提示框集成到自己的项目中,实现与用户交互的无缝对接。同时,...
3. **创建提示框**:使用特定的API方法创建不同类型的提示框,如$.hiAlerts('info', '这里是信息内容')创建一个信息提示框。 4. **添加回调函数**:可以设置点击按钮后的回调函数,处理用户的选择或输入。 5. **关闭...
手写功能的实现可能依赖于Apple提供的Core Graphics框架,该框架提供了低级别的绘图API,可以用来捕捉用户的触控输入并在屏幕上绘制。此外,可能还结合了UIKit的UIPanGestureRecognizer来跟踪用户的触摸移动,然后将...
标题“自定义的文件路径选择框,适用于C# WPF和WinForm”提及的就是这样一个特定需求,即创建一个定制化的文件路径选择对话框,用于替代系统默认的`FolderBrowserDialog`。这种自定义组件在某些情况下能提供更高效、...
在iOS应用开发过程中,尤其是在UI交互设计上,这类提示框是不可或缺的元素。 JHToast的设计理念是易用性和灵活性。开发者可以快速地集成此组件到项目中,并自定义各种参数以适应不同场景的需求。例如,你可以调整...